….and I am almost positive I’m missing some! :laughing: This trip was full of so much magic and laughter, and we made so many memories! :hug: Visiting WDW at Christmastime has always been a dream of mine, and it really did not disappoint. Some final thoughts about visiting this time of year…


-PLAN. PLAN. PLAN. I know this is true for WDW all the time, but it is particularly true for Christmastime. I genuinely believe that this trip would not have gone as well as it did if we had not planned as well as we did. Check, check, and double check the crowd levels and park hours. I cannot stress this enough.

-Avoid MK on non-party days. Except for the one day that we went to see HEA, we did this, and there is a considerable difference between party days and non-party days. If HEA is a must-see for you (like it is for me), plan to see it on a specific day and plan to stake out a spot well in advance. HEA started at 9:00, and people were already saving spots at 6:45, so we definitely waited a solid 2 hours. The only other exception to this rule would be if there are evening EMH, but I would definitely recommend park hopping and just going for those late-night hours.

-It may be colder than you think it will be! There were definitely a few nights when I was much colder than I would have expected. Be sure to pack layers in your park bag for after the sun goes down!

As a former MK cast member, those last two recommendations are too too real. Non-party days always gave me anxiety to work since I know it would be absolutely wild the whole day and a major spike in crowds from their parties, even though the Christmas parties can get pretty crowded too, they were nothing on everyone showing up after a day or two of not seeing MK fireworks. Also, the cold. Florida gets, and I don't know if I can stress this enough, COLD. November onward have a sweatshirt with you, you will thank me later.
